c语言 csv,c语言csv格式数据文件的读写

kodinid 14 0

大家好,今天小编关注到一个意思的话题,就是关于c语言 csv问题,于是小编就整理了4个相关介绍c语言 csv的解答,让一起看看吧。

  1. C语言读取excel文件的数据?
  2. 怎么把excel表格转成csv格式?
  3. 打开csv文件乱码,该怎么处理?
  4. 有没有好用的CSV文件管理软件,值得推荐?

C语言读取excel文件数据

1.方法一:***用OleDB读取Excel文件: 把EXCEL文件当做一个数据源来进行数据的读取操作实例如下: 对于EXCEL中的表即sheet([sheet1$])如果不是固定的可以使用下面的方法得到 在使用ImportRow后newds内有值,但不能更新到Excel中因为所有导入行的3.方法三:将EXCEL文件转化成CSV(逗号分隔)的文件,用文件流读取(等价就是读取一个txt文本文件)。 先引用命名空间:using System.Text;和using System.IO;

把excel表格转成csv格式

在Excel中将表格转换为CSV格式,可以按照以下步骤进行:

c语言 csv,c语言csv格式数据文件的读写-第1张图片-安济编程网
图片来源网络,侵删)

1. 打开需要转换格式的Excel文件。

2. 选择你要转换的worksheet或者整个workbook。

3. 点击“另存为”按钮,在“保存类型”下拉菜单中选择“CSV(逗号分隔)(*.csv)”选项

c语言 csv,c语言csv格式数据文件的读写-第2张图片-安济编程网
(图片来源网络,侵删)

4. 在“保存为”对话框中,选择一个合适的位置存储此文件,并为其命名。

5. 点击“保存”按钮,会弹出一个提醒窗口,确认是否将当前工作表保存为CSV格式。点击“是”即可完成保存。

注意:

c语言 csv,c语言csv格式数据文件的读写-第3张图片-安济编程网
(图片来源网络,侵删)

1. Excel在保存CSV文件时,默认使用英文逗号作为分隔符,而不是中文逗号。如果需要中文逗号,请在“控制面板-区域和语言”中修改为相应的地区格式。

2. 如果表格中有一些字段包含逗号或者换行符,那么在导出CSV文件时,会被视为一条新记录,导致数据混乱。这时需要使用引号将这些字段括起来,例如 "字段内容",以保证数据完整性。

打开csv文件乱码,该怎么处理

在处理CSV文件乱码时,可以尝试使用不同的文本编辑器或者软件,如Notepad++或Excel等打开文件,并尝试选择正确的编码格式,如UTF-8或GBK等。

如果文件中包含特殊字符或非ASCII字符,可以尝试使用文本编辑器的正则表达式或批量替换功能,将这些字符转换成正确的格式。

另外,也可以尝试使用Python或其他编程语言来读取文件并进行编码转换或清洗处理。最后,确保原始数据中的编码格式正确,以避免未来出现类似问题。

没有好用的CSV文件管理软件,值得推荐

首先CSV文件的结构是每个“字段”用英文逗号“,”隔开,每条“记录”以回车换行分开。

所以它是一个纯文本文件,只是用CSV文件阅读器看上去是一个非常直观的“表格”文件。

楼主是想在手机上编写通讯录,如果是苹果手机,可以到苹果商店下载。若是安卓手机,可以到自带的手机商店或直接到谷歌商店下载。

如果“字段”不多,例如只有“姓名”,“电话”,“公司名”等几个,实际上用手机是自带的记事本或文本编辑器都可以应急快速的编辑,追加或删除记录。

下图所示,菜农在谷歌商店找到很多免费的CSV编辑器。苹果商店也有收费的。


个人推荐 Snapde:它是Windows下一款应用的电子表格软件,***用C/S架构,数据储存在服务端,轻松制作各类常用表格。

Snapde 一个专门为编辑超大型数据量csv文件而设计的单机版电子表格软件,它运行的[_a***_]非常快,反应非常灵敏。(将Excel文件数据导入到系统中)

snapde:全选,多行选,多列选,自由框选(csvde只能单行选择)

sabde:在选择集操作上和Excel接近,如果是单元格多选,还可以在输入文本数字完成的时候按住control键,得到序列变化的文本数字,再选择集这方面比较snbde是最优秀的。

sabde:支持完善的多行文本,文本长度基本没有限制,在单元格上还可以编辑代码,代码脚本还可以根据类型进行语法着色。

sabde: 具有自由冻结,放大缩小,隐藏行列,设置过滤,删除重复,单列排序功能。

sanbde:支持exprtk, c语言,Python脚本的编写与执行

另外delimit reCsvEdit也支持几乎没有限制大小的csv文件打开查看编辑也非常厉害。

到此,以上就是小编对于c语言 csv的问题就介绍到这了,希望介绍关于c语言 csv的4点解答对大家有用。

标签: 文件 csv excel